The Importance of Quality in Uniform Supply

Quality is of the utmost importance for any uniform supplier. The expectation for uniforms goes beyond mere aesthetics; they must withstand daily wear and tear, provide comfort, and often adhere to strict safety standards. To achieve this, UK uniform suppliers focus on the following aspects:

  • Material Selection: The foundation of any uniform is its fabric. Suppliers source high-quality textiles, focusing on durability, comfort, and breathability.
  • Design and Fit: Uniforms need to allow freedom of movement while still fitting the professional image of the organization. Suppliers commonly invest in ergonomic designs.
  • Manufacturing Standards: Many UK suppliers partner with manufacturers that adhere to strict quality control standards, ensuring uniform consistency and durability.

Style vs. Functionality

The dichotomy between style and functionality is a common challenge faced by uniform suppliers. While uniforms must serve a practical purpose, they also need to be stylish enough to promote a positive brand image. UK suppliers have adapted to this challenge by incorporating modern design trends into traditional uniforms. Here are some ways they achieve a balance:

  • Contemporary Cuts: Updating cuts can make traditional uniforms look more appealing while still serving their purpose.
  • Customization Options: Embroidered logos and colors that reflect the company’s branding are becoming increasingly popular, allowing for a personalized touch.
  • Functional Features: Style is complemented by functionality; features like pocket placements, moisture-wicking fabrics, and stretch materials enhance usability.

Sustainability and Ethical Sourcing

As environmental awareness grows, UK uniform suppliers are increasingly focusing on sustainable practices. This includes sourcing eco-friendly materials and ensuring ethical manufacturing processes. Many suppliers today are looking to reduce their carbon footprint and eliminate waste by implementing processes such as:

  • Local Sourcing: Sourcing materials locally reduces transportation emissions and supports local economies.
  • Recycled Materials: Utilizing fabrics made from recycled or sustainably sourced materials is becoming more commonplace.
  • Waste Reduction: Many manufacturers are now implementing zero-waste policies in their production processes.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What certifications should I look for in a uniform supplier?

When selecting a uniform supplier, look for certifications like BSCI, SEDEX, and WRAP, which indicate ethical manufacturing practices. Certifications in quality management, such as ISO 9001, can also be beneficial.

2. Are custom designs available for uniforms?

Yes, many uniform suppliers offer custom design options, allowing businesses to tailor uniforms to their specific needs, including color schemes, logos, and styles.

3. How can I ensure the comfort of uniforms for employees?

The best way to ensure comfort is to choose high-quality fabrics with good breathability and flexibility. It’s also wise to involve employees in the selection process to cater to their preferences.
